Drainage system for doors and windows
Technical Field
The utility model relates to the technical field of door and window drainage, in particular to a door and window drainage system.
Background
The vertical hinged door and window has good sealing performance, energy conservation performance and waterproof performance, high strength and wide application range. The traditional flat-open doors and windows are applied to the market and have the problems of poor waterproof performance, poor attractive appearance of drain holes and the like. Especially, the drainage hole is arranged on the frame or the stile section bar of the traditional vertical hinged door and window, and the problems of poor sealing, easy entry of mosquitoes, low drainage efficiency and the like exist.
The prior patent (publication number: CN 218029963U) is a hidden drainage structure for doors and windows, comprising: the hidden drainage structure is arranged on the outer side of the door and window section bar, the door and window section bar is at least one of a door and window frame, a door and window middle stile section bar and a door and window sash section bar, the hidden drainage structure is of a hidden drainage groove structure, a drainage hole is formed in the hidden drainage groove structure, and a drainage hole cover is connected to the notch of the hidden drainage groove structure in a matched mode, so that good drainage performance and sealing performance are achieved; the hidden drainage groove structure is a U-shaped groove structure, a semicircular groove structure, a dovetail groove structure or an irregular groove structure. The utility model has the advantages of beautiful appearance, excellent drainage performance, good sealing performance, improved sound insulation performance, long service life, convenient processing technology, good matching performance, high comprehensive cost performance and the like.
In the process of implementing the present utility model, the inventor finds that at least the following problems in the prior art are not solved: the prior art has a hidden design of the drainage structure, but in this way there is a limitation on the drainage rate.

Detailed Description
For a better understanding of the objects, structures and functions of the present utility model, a drainage system for doors and windows according to the present utility model will be described in further detail with reference to the accompanying drawings.
As shown in fig. 1, the present utility model provides a technical solution: the utility model provides a door and window drainage system, includes first outer section bar 1, second outer section bar 2, first interior section bar 3, second interior section bar 4 and third interior section bar 5, first outer section bar 1 sets up the top at second outer section bar 2, first outer section bar 1 is connected with second outer section bar 2 through first sealing member 6, first interior section bar 3 sets up the top at second interior section bar 4, second interior section bar 4 sets up the top at third interior section bar 5, first interior section bar 3 is connected with second interior section bar 4 through first sealing member 6, second interior section bar 4 is connected with third interior section bar 5 through first sealing member 6, first interior section bar 3, first outer section bar 1 is connected with second interior section bar 4 through coupling assembling, second outer section bar 2 is connected with third interior section bar 5 through coupling assembling, the bottom of first outer section bar 1 is provided with first frame body 7, drainage hole 8 has all been seted up to the upper and lower both sides of first frame body 7, second outer section bar 2 has set up the drainage channel 10 to the top of second outer section bar 2, second outer section bar 9 is kept away from to the top of second outer section bar 10.
When the drainage system is used, through the two drainage holes 8 and the drainage channel 10, hidden drainage in the prior art is stepped, the drainage direction is vertical and downward, drainage is quicker and smoother, attractive appearance, practicability and drainage are integrated, and the overall door and window performance is effectively improved.
In this embodiment, coupling assembling includes two connecting pieces 11, first outer section bar 1, second outer section bar 2, second inner section bar 4 and the interior slot 12 of two connecting piece 11 tip adaptations have all been seted up to the interior side of section bar 5 horizontal direction inwards, the both ends of connecting piece 11 all are inserted and are established in corresponding slot 12, can lock together first outer section bar 1 and second inner section bar 4 and second outer section bar 2 and the interior section bar 5 of third through two connecting pieces 11, guarantee this drainage structures overall structure's stability.
In this embodiment, coupling assembling still includes thermal-insulated cotton 13, thermal-insulated cotton 13 sets up between two connecting pieces 11, and thermal-insulated cotton 13 can guarantee this drainage structure overall structure's heat preservation performance.
In this embodiment, the second sealing member 14 is disposed between the bottom of the connecting member 11 below the second outer section 2 and the top of the connecting member 11 above the third outer section, which can significantly improve the air tightness and water tightness of the drainage structure, and ensure the heat insulation performance of the whole structure.
In this embodiment, the outer end of drainage channel 10 is provided with floor drain drainage spare 15, and floor drain drainage spare 15 can effectively avoid strong wind to blow down wash port 8, reduces the risk that the rainwater flows backward.
